Predicting Ovarian Response Before Stimulation

Machine learning models can review age, anti-Müllerian hormone levels, antral follicle count, ovarian reserve tests, prior cycles, and medical history. The result may help a fertility specialist choose a more suitable gonadotropin dose and plan monitoring.

These models produce probabilities, not promises. Predicting follicle growth, retrieved oocytes, embryo development, and live birth involves different outcomes. A model that estimates egg numbers cannot automatically predict a healthy birth.

Estimating Outcomes & Supporting Shared Decisions

AI may estimate the chance of successful retrieval, blastocyst development, implantation, clinical pregnancy, live birth, cycle cancellation, or ovarian hyperstimulation syndrome. Good systems should show uncertainty rather than present one number as a fact.

Patients can ask what data the tool uses, whether it was tested in people with similar diagnoses and backgrounds, and how its result changes treatment. Options such as IVF, ICSI, frozen embryo transfer, donor eggs, and fertility preservation still depend on medical findings, cost, timing, and personal values.

Reading Embryo Development With Time-Lapse Imaging

Time-lapse incubators capture images as embryos develop, without repeated removal from controlled conditions. Computer vision can assess cell division timing, fragmentation, blastocyst expansion, and inner cell mass and trophectoderm features.

This creates a fuller record than occasional manual checks. Still, an AI score doesn’t prove that an embryo is chromosomally normal or guarantee pregnancy. Research has shown promising results, but many studies are retrospective, and evidence that time-lapse selection improves live birth remains limited. 

Ranking Embryos For Transfer Or Testing

AI can help embryologists rank embryos for transfer, freezing, or further review. Some systems combine morphology, developmental timing, patient details, and genetic test results.

Clinics must separate morphology scores, euploidy predictions, implantation estimates, and live-birth predictions. These are different claims. A model trained in one clinic may perform poorly with another clinic’s imaging equipment, treatment methods, or patient group. PGT-A also has limits, including mosaicism, biopsy constraints, and the difference between chromosome status and total embryo health.

Forecasting Follicle Growth & Egg Yield

AI-assisted ultrasound tools can count follicles, measure their size, and track growth across several visits. Automated readings may reduce differences between observers and help teams estimate the number of mature oocytes before retrieval.

That information can support trigger timing, appointment planning, and counseling. It can also flag an unusual response earlier, though a clinician must review poor-quality images or results that conflict with the wider clinical picture.

A model may combine hormone levels, follicle measurements, medication doses, past response, and patient traits to identify a higher risk of excessive response or OHSS. The tool should support clinical assessment, never override symptoms or a doctor’s decision.

Report rapid weight gain, severe bloating, shortness of breath, reduced urination, or major pain to the clinic promptly. Don’t change medication doses because of an app or automated message. Ask how your clinic handles urgent risks and after-hours concerns.

Finding Patterns In Sperm, Ovarian, And Uterine Analyze

Computer vision can assist semen analysis by measuring sperm concentration, movement, and shape. Research also examines sperm image patterns linked with fertilization or embryo development, but semen results vary and cannot predict fertility on their own.

AI may also assess ultrasound images for ovarian reserve, PCOS features, endometriosis-related findings, fibroids, adenomyosis, or the uterine lining. Equipment, operator skill, and patient characteristics affect these results. Research tools aren’t automatically cleared for clinical use.

Organizing Complex Records & Patient Questions

Natural-language tools can sort prior IVF cycles, medications, diagnoses, and outcomes. This may help clinicians spot missing information or compare a current cycle with earlier treatment.

Patient chatbots can explain medication schedules, lab terms, and appointment preparation. They should link to trusted sources, state their limits, and direct urgent concerns to the clinic. Generative AI shouldn’t diagnose infertility, change medication, interpret pregnancy complications, or replace a fertility counselor.

Reducing Missed Steps During Procedure

Automated reminders can cover injections, blood tests, ultrasound visits, trigger timing, embryo transfer instructions, and pregnancy testing. Clear digital tools may reduce errors during tightly timed cycles.

Measuring Real IVF Clinical Value

Technical accuracy alone isn’t enough. Researchers should test whether AI changes live birth, cumulative live birth, implantation, miscarriage, OHSS, cycle cancellation, cost, treatment time, or patient experience.
